Trail Overview

North Mine Road is an out-and-back trail to the Anderson Mill. Along the main route, the road winds up and down the lower Wickenburg Mountains with amazing views. Once you descend into the wash, you will see historic remnants such as a natural spring and an old water pump as you drive under the water lines once used at the mill. There are several areas to park on the left-hand side of the wash near the mill. If you explore north of the mill, there is another natural spring along with the Underwood family gravesites.

Difficulty

North Mine Road would be rated a 2, however, as you enter the San Domingo Wash, you may encounter deep rutted sand and water on the trail depending on the time of year.

History

Anderson Mill was a mica mine that ceased operation in 1951. The structures were erected using various surplus metals.

Great trail for a newbie to off-roading (like us), or for anyone looking for an easy, scenic ride. The mines are king of cool, especially if you are in to antique machinery. The entire trail can easily be done in a stock 4x4. Main trail was fairly smooth, apparently maintained, with a few dips, small rocks and sandy washes. There are a number of unrated side trails with a rating of anywhere from a 3 to 5, if you do want something a bit more challenging. We did see 5 or 6 other vehicles on the road... mostly pickups and stock Jeeps, and a couple SxS hitting the main road to & from the side trails.

A bulldozer had recently been through, seemingly to smooth the way to the Luxury Gold Mine, so the main trail was much smoother than in the past. We noted that several previously challenging spots were now relatively flat. Still great scenery and interesting old ruins like Anderson Mill.

This is a really good and easy run out to Anderson Mill Via San Domingo wash. You'll see a ton of wildlife out this way and there are a plethora of Mines to explore. The wash is littered remnants of old miners cabins. the old Underwood Homestead it is just up the wash past the Anderson Mill site where Eddie wash begins.
